Job Responsibilities
- Project Management and Construction Oversight
- Read and interpret plans and specifications for suitability, quality, safety, and building code compliance
- Consult with engineers, architects, and owners on design problems and change orders
- Evaluate alternative methods of construction for cost efficiency and quality
- Inspect the quality of contractor’s work
- Coordinate with contractor on workflow and priorities
- Evaluate/coordinate with contractor on schedules and keep development team updated
- Provide input to the contractor, subcontractors, and others in approved methods of construction
- Lead project teams by example and motivate them to top performance
- Hold contractor accountable for proper onsite safety measures
- Establish quality control standards and supervise their implementation
- Serve as liaison between builder, project team, and owner
- Notify contractor of owner changes far enough in advance to ensure that materials are delivered and that subcontractors arrive on schedule
- Track costs and take responsibility for monthly budget and other records
- Provide support to the Commercial Leasing team, including tenant RFP responses, tenant tours

Preferred Knowledge, Skills, Education, and Experience
- 7 years minimum of construction project management and architectural experience
- Proven ability to lead $100M+ complex construction projects
- Proficiency with Microsoft Office products
- Ability to read plans and perform basic drafting (including AutoCAD, Revit, Bluebeam)
- Bachelor’s degree in Architecture, Building Science, Engineering, Construction Management, or a related field
- Driver’s license
